Medium Neutral Citation: Woods v McKinlay (No 2) [2021] NSWSC 1510 Hearing dates: 12, 13, 14, 16 July; 6 September; 7 October 2021 Date of orders: 23 November 2021 Decision date: 23 November 2021 Jurisdiction: Equity Before: Parker J Decision: See [291]-[295] Catchwords: EQUITY – house purchased by defendants for plaintiff to live in – purchase financed with a loan in the names of the defendants – plaintiff contributed to mortgage repayments and paid outgoings – dispute as to quantum of plaintiff's contribution – whether plaintiff was merely renting the property from the defendants – whether the property was subject to a joint endeavour constructive trust – terms of constructive trust – form of account to determine quantum of contributions Cases Cited: Anson v Anson [2004] NSWSC 766 Baumgartner v Baumgartner (1987) 164 CLR 137 Bijkerk Investments Pty Ltd v Bikic [2020] NSWSC 1336 Bryson v Bryant (1992) 29 NSWLR 188 Craig v Silverbrook [2016] NSWSC 530 Gissing v Gissing [1971] AC 886 Green v Green (1989) 17 NSWLR 343 Jones v Dunkel (1959) 101 CLR 298 Lloyd v Tedesco (2002) 25 WAR 360 Muschinski v Dodds (1985) 160 CLR 583 Nelson v Nelson (1995) 184 CLR 538 Pallant v Morgan [1953] Ch 43 Pettitt v Pettitt [1970] AC 777 Shepherd v Doolan [2005] NSWSC 42 Stowe v Stowe (1995) 15 WAR 363 Togias v NSW Trustee and Guardian [2021] NSWSC 573 Watson v Foxman (1995) 49 NSWLR 315 West v Mead [2003] NSWSC 161 Zhang v Metcalf [2020] NSWCA 228 Texts Cited: Heydon J D, and M J Leeming, Jacobs' Law of Trusts in Australia (8th ed, 2016, LexisNexis Butterworths) Category: Principal judgment Parties: Antoinette Patricia Woods (Plaintiff) Orlene Bernadette McKinlay (First Defendant) David Matthew McKinlay (Second Defendant) Representation: Counsel: S Stanton (Plaintiff) J Trebeck (Defendants: 12, 13, 14, 16 July 2021) J Horowitz (Defendants: 6 September; 7 October 2021)
